Output 35245775a589bb3980573e2708d6b44f81a482baf9a1a66c6089a79347baa06d:2

value
59343012
script pubkey
OP_0 OP_PUSHBYTES_20 62a66714c73da037a431dda4bd8370563d722786
address
ltc1qv2nxw9x88ksr0fp3mkjtmqms2c7hyfux25zuge
transaction
35245775a589bb3980573e2708d6b44f81a482baf9a1a66c6089a79347baa06d
spent
true